October 2024 LENS: A Collaborative Approach to Supporting Student Success
Published
This LENS meeting will help adults understand trends in and identify youth substance use (including nicotine, cannabis, and alcohol), and provide them with a toolbox for having meaningful, productive conversations with youth for both prevention and interventions. In addition, it will provide resources and tools for supporting a young person who is affected by substance use in their family or in their community.
Our conversation will include:
- Importance of Collaboration in supporting Student Success
- Current Trends in Youth Substance Use
- Prevention and Early Intervention Strategies
- Adolescent Brain Development and Its Role in Substance Use and Behavioral Health
- Supporting Youth Impacted by Substance Use
